Went to the 5 Guys location in Wilkes Barre Twp pa today. I haven't been there since the store opened a few years ago. It was good then, but not now. The service was mediocre at best. It took about 3-5 minutes to be acknowledged, no greeting, just went to the register and stared at my husband and I. Ordered a bacon burger ketchup, mayo, jalapeno and light onion. The woman at the register didn't say much and looked bothered. My husband then ordered a bacon cheeseburger with ketchup and mayo and Cajun fries. No drinks. The bill was $38.00. My husband made it even with his tip. I got home and opened my burger, it was covered in a mountain of onions, hardly any mayo and I had to add my own ketchup. One of the burgers was so overdone that it crumbled apart when I bit into it. It was absolutely disgusting. I didn't even feed it to my dogs. I'm am so disappointed that a business that started out so strong has turned into this. In this economy, I work too hard for my money to be thrown away on this awful excuse for a burger.

Hmm. Interesting when I looked for this location on Maps that it doesn't show up with a pin, only Chipotle... stopped here Sun night, I let him pick this time, agreeing to a burger. We were only here once before, over 2 years ago. I wasn't impressed then, but this is about THIS visit. The first thing I noticed was the noise level- intolerable to me. The hoods going constantly along with the blaring music is just too much. We weren't greeted, just kind of stood there staring at the menu, I had to ask the employee if he was going to take our order... as we waited for the food, I couldn't help but notice the dirty tables, fries stomped on the floor, and grease smeared exit door. If this is what we see, what's behind that swinging door?! I understand there are pickup orders we don't know about, but they weren't that busy... I can understand why there were more people sitting outside eating than inside. Unfortunately for me, he wanted the food to go, which I already knew was going to affect it negatively. When we got home 15 minutes later, unpacking it from an oil soaked paper bag was no fun. I dare you to set it on your upholstery in your car(!)... I swear I could feel my blood pressure go up after half of their large cup of fries. Way oversalted! And soggy for the most part. They didn't look very appealing either, browned strange, I'm wondering if it was overused oil combined with too low temp...he got the double burger with the typical "all the way" toppings minus tomato, I got a single "all the way" plus jalapeño. He said his was "pretty good" but it was a slopfest with too much mayo. Mine was the opposite, not enough condiments, I could barely make out any ketchup etc. But it was STILL a squashy mess! And again, the salt. The jalapeños at least added a little crunch, but absolutely no heat in them...the tomato was the only other thing on it that added any texture. Coming in at just over 30 bucks for 2 burgs, and a fry with no drinks or extras, plus the fact that they are another place that likes to practice "guilt tipping" (he handed over more than $4.50 extra), $34.95 all told. I literally could have gone to a decent restaurant and paid for 2 burgers(which COME WITH fries) with much better results. Even if I chose to partake, those free peanuts aren't getting me back in the door. (They are also cutely sprinkled all over your parking lot.)
